A main air conditioner cools air in one spot before distributing it throughout the residence using the heater’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ly small areas and need numerous systems to cool the entire house.
Many single-family homes in the United States with central air conditioning use a split system. This suggests that the gadget is divided into two parts: an evaporator coil within your house and a compressor outside.

Your specialist will assist you in figuring out the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your home. A unit that is too small will run practically continually,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the home too rapidly and turn off before finishing a complete c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from flowing. As a outcome, a huge ac system might be less effective at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ation referred to as a “Manual-J” to identify best system for your home. This will take into account all of the parameters we’ve mentioned and more, resulting in the most precise size possible.
Nevertheless, we comprehend that numerous house owners like to have a basic idea of what size they require ahead of time. Here’s a rough evaluation of main air conditioner size: To get the Btu required, multiply the square video footage of your home’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to get the tonnage.
Keep in mind that this is simply a basic estimate, and there are a number of factors. If your home’s very first flooring has 12-foot ceilings, the air conditioner will have more air to chill.

Rates vary based upon the regional market and the job details, just like any considerable job. For labor and products, a normal split system central air conditioning installation using an existing heater might c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. Usually, that expense will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
